Cumene Hydroperoxide from China
Cumene hydroperoxide serves as an intermediate in phenol and acetone production via the Hock process, functioning as an organic hydroperoxide. Classified under HTS 2909.60.5000 as an alcohol peroxide derivative within Chapter 29's organic compounds scope. Excluded from Chapter 28 as it's not an inorganic peroxide.

Import Tips
• Declare concentration levels as peroxides above 70% concentration trigger special UN hazardous packaging
• Include end-use certificates proving industrial chemical application to avoid Chapter 36 fuel classification
• Verify solvent content doesn't render it 'particularly suitable for specific use' per Chapter 29 note (e)
